The Direct Answer
While raccoons and dogs are both mammals, they are not closely related. They belong to entirely different taxonomic families. Dogs are part of the Canidae family, which includes wolves, foxes, and coyotes. Raccoons are members of the Procyonidae family, a group that also encompasses coatis, ringtails, and kinkajous.
Unpacking Their Evolutionary Paths
Both raccoons and dogs belong to the order Carnivora, a broad group of mammals. Within Carnivora, however, their evolutionary paths diverged significantly millions of years ago. The order Carnivora is split into two main suborders: Feliformia (cat-like carnivores) and Caniformia (dog-like carnivores).
Dogs are firmly placed within the Caniformia suborder, which also includes bears, weasels, and seals. The Canidae family, to which dogs belong, emerged approximately 40 million years ago in North America. This family diversified into various species, including the familiar domestic dog, wolves, and foxes, all sharing a more recent common ancestor within this lineage.
Raccoons also fall under the Caniformia suborder, which might initially suggest a close relationship with dogs. However, raccoons belong to the family Procyonidae, a group that diverged from the Caniformia lineage much earlier. The Procyonidae family, primarily found in the Americas, includes agile, often arboreal animals that typically have omnivorous diets. While raccoons and dogs share the Carnivora order and Caniformia suborder, their families, Canidae and Procyonidae, represent distinct evolutionary branches that separated tens of millions of years ago. In fact, raccoons are considered to be more closely related to bears than to dogs, sharing a more recent common ancestor with the Ursidae (bear) family.
Distinguishing Features and Behaviors
The distinct evolutionary paths of raccoons and dogs are further evident in their physical characteristics and behaviors. Raccoons possess a unique facial structure, notably their black mask around the eyes, and a short snout. Their front paws are remarkably dexterous, allowing them to manipulate objects with precision, a trait dogs lack. Raccoons also feature bushy, ringed tails and often exhibit a hunched appearance due to their hind legs being longer than their front legs.
Behaviorally, raccoons are predominantly nocturnal and often solitary or live in small family groups, adapting well to diverse environments, including urban areas. They are opportunistic omnivores, known for foraging and their ability to open containers. Dogs, conversely, are typically diurnal, highly social pack animals, and while omnivorous, many breeds retain a more carnivorous dietary inclination. Their vocalizations, social structures, and reliance on scent for navigation also differ significantly from raccoons, reflecting their separate adaptations to different ecological niches.
